from jinja2 import StrictUndefined
from flask import (Flask, render_template,
redirect, request, session, flash, jsonify)
from flask_debugtoolbar import DebugToolbarExtension
from model import User, Type, Event, connect_to_db, db
import datetime
import pytz
app = Flask(__name__)
app.secret_key = "thisisasecret"
#raise an error if jinja attributes don't exist
app.jinja_env.undefined = StrictUndefined
@app.route('/home')
def index():
"""Homepage"""
#display homepage with two buttons
#register btn routes to /register page
#login btn routes to /login
return render_template('homepage.html')
@app.route('/register')
def register_form():
"""Requests username, password"""
#render page with form
#GET data and send to /validate_registration
return render_template('register.html')
@app.route("/validate_registration", methods=["POST"])
def validate_registration():
"""Validate user and new user to db"""
print request.form
first_name = request.form.get("First")
last_name = request.form.get("Last")
username = request.form.get("Username")
password = request.form.get("Password")
#query for username in db, return first instance
user = User.query.filter_by(username=username).first()
#if user already in db, flash and redirect to /login
if user:
flash("An account with this username already exists.")
else:
#otherwise create new instance of new user
new_user = User(fname=first_name, lname=last_name, \
username=username, password=password)
db.session.add(new_user)
db.session.commit()
flash("{} now registered. Please log in!".format(username))
return redirect("/login")
@app.route("/login")
def prompt_login():
"""Prompt user to login"""
return render_template("login.html")
@app.route("/login", methods=["POST"])
def validate_login():
"""validate username and password"""
username = request.form.get("Username")
password = request.form.get("Password")
user = User.query.filter_by(username=username).first()
if user:
if password == user.password:
session['user'] = user.user_id
session['fname'] = user.fname
return redirect("/user_account")
else:
flash("Invalid password. Please try again.")
return redirect("/login")
else:
# flash("Username not found. Please try again.")
return redirect("/home")
@app.route("/user_account", methods=["GET"])
def display_data():
"""Display poop events on user page"""
if session.get('user'):
user_id = session.get('user') # <-- why get same num twice?
user = User.query.get(user_id) # <-- why get same num twice?
# .all() returns list of objects
user_events = Event.query.filter_by(user_id=user_id).all()
#formatting on frontend
#loop through list of objects and
#access event_at on each object and
#format datetime object (event_at)
for i in user_events:
i.event_at = i.event_at.strftime('%B %d, %Y')
print i.event_at
return render_template("user_account.html",
user_events=user_events)
else:
flash("Not logged in.")
return redirect("/home")
@app.route("/user_account", methods=["POST"])
def submit_data():
"""User adds new poop event"""
#change naive datetime to be timezone aware
# .now() not timezone aware
dt_pac = datetime.datetime.now()
# instantiate a timezone var
pac_tz = pytz.timezone('US/Pacific')
# run .localize() to make timezone aware
dt_pac = pac_tz.localize(dt_pac).date()
user_id = session.get("user")
poop_type = request.form.get("type")
comment = request.form.get("comment")
new_event = Event(user_id=user_id, comment=comment,
event_at=dt_pac, #replaced datetime.date.today()
type_id=int(poop_type))
db.session.add(new_event)
db.session.commit()
return redirect("/user_account")
@app.route("/data")
def get_user_data():
"""Get data from"""
# Take in an ID
# Look up the details in a database,
# and return JSON of that.
if session.get('user'):
user_id = session.get('user') # <-- why get same num twice?
user = User.query.get(user_id) # <-- why get same num twice?
# user_events stores a list of objects
user_events = Event.query.filter_by(user_id=user_id).all()
d = {}
dlist = []
user_data = {}
for i in user_events:
#print i.event_type.type_name
#store every type_name as key with empty list
user_data[i.event_type.type_id] = []
for i in user_events:
#convert Datetime obj to string
i.event_at = i.event_at.strftime('%B %d, %Y')
#append event_at to key(type_name)
user_data[i.event_type.type_id].append(i.event_at)
# dlist.append(user_data)
d = {}
dlist = []
for types in user_data:
for date in user_data[types]:
d["y"] = types
d["x"] = date
dlist.append(d)
d = {}
result = {"data": dlist}
# print result
return jsonify(result)
@app.route("/logout")
def logout():
"""Log out user, remove from session"""
#if a user is stored in the session
if session.get('user'):
del session['user']
# flash("You have been logged out. Have a wonderful day!")
return redirect("/home")
else:
# flash("You are logged out.")
return redirect("/home")
@app.route("/chart")
def chart():
"""Display poop data"""
return render_template("chart.html")
if __name__ == "__main__":
# debug=True once DebugToolbarExtension is invoked
app.debug = True
connect_to_db(app)
# DebugToolbarExtension(app)
app.run(port=5000, host="0.0.0.0")
